'The Moogai is a psychological horror about a young mother, Sarah, who becomes terrorised by a malevolent spirit she believes is trying to take her children. Sarah’s husband Matt desperately wants to believe her but as she becomes more unstable, Matt is increasingly concerned for the safety of their family.'
Source: No Coincidence Media (http://www.nocoincidencemedia.com/the-moogai/). (Sighted: 5/11/2020)

Bell Delivers Real Horror
2020
single work
column
— Appears in: Koori Mail , 11 March no. 721 2020; (p. 14) 'WIRADJURI Bundialung Yaegl man Jon Bell has just finished production on a new short feature film, and this time It's a psychological horror movie that delves deep into some of the dark and frightening themes of the Stolen Generations.'(Introduction)
